Merge patch series "ram: k3-ddrss: Support partial inline ECC"

Neha Malcom Francis <n-francis@ti.com> says:

Currently, the inline ECC implementation enables inline ECC across the
entire DDR space. However this is not always required and a more common
ask is to have only a portion of the DDR protected as enabling ECC
impacts read/write performance metrics.

This series aims to modify the logic to firstly support partial inline
ECC in its' most basic form which works for single controllers. Then it
introduces an algorithm to support multi DDR controllers where
interleaving plays a role. Since interleaving is handled by the MSMC, it
only makes sense to have the MSMC decide the inline ECC ranges for each
DDR.

This series also introduces support for multiple partial regions of inline
ECC however due to complexity only support for single DDR is present now.

WIP: A commandline test case patch for verifying the correct behaviour
of inline ECC including partial case. Was targeted for v2 however a little
tricky to make it a general test case especially for multi-DDR cases, so
have not combined it in this series for now.

8 weeks agotest/py: Fix race conditions on EFI capsule tests
Ilias Apalodimas [Thu, 7 Aug 2025 08:08:16 +0000 (11:08 +0300)] 
test/py: Fix race conditions on EFI capsule tests

efi_capsule_data() is called in each of the EFI tests to create and
setup the files we need. However, it also recreates the spi.bin file
that holds the SPI flash contents we rely on for the test validation.

This leads to weird errors since reading from the flash returns 0,
instead of the expected value if the file has been recreated.

Always restart our sandbox instance if the files are recreated.

8 weeks agomisc: npcm_host_intf: Disable pending KCS/BPC interrupts
Jim Liu [Thu, 7 Aug 2025 05:32:23 +0000 (13:32 +0800)] 
misc: npcm_host_intf: Disable pending KCS/BPC interrupts

If there is an unhandled KCS/BPC pending interrupt after reboot,
the KCS/BPC Linux driver may trigger interrupts immediately upon
registering the irq. However, since the driver is not yet initialized
to handle them, this can lead to unexpected behavior.

To prevent this, disable KCS/BPC interrupts in u-boot to avoid pending
interrupts from being raised before the Linux driver is fully initialized.

2 months agorockchip: add /chosen/bootsource to U-Boot proper DT
Quentin Schulz [Wed, 30 Jul 2025 12:03:18 +0000 (14:03 +0200)] 
rockchip: add /chosen/bootsource to U-Boot proper DT

U-Boot typically can be loaded from different storage media, such as
eMMC, SD card, SPI flash, but also from non-persistent media such as USB
(via proprietary protocols loading directly into SRAM, or fastboot, DFU,
 etc..), JTAG, ...

This information is usually reported by the BootROM via some proprietary
mechanism (some specific address in registers/DRAM for example). For
Rockchip, that information is stored in a register
(BROM_BOOTSOURCE_ID_ADDR).

While we already have the information about which medium was used to
load U-Boot proper from SPL (via /chosen/u-boot,spl-boot-device), this
new property represents the medium used to load U-Boot first phase
(depending on configuration, can be VPL/TPL/SPL) which absolutely may
differ from the one used to load U-Boot proper!

It would be useful to know which medium was used to load the first phase
of U-Boot, for example to check fallback mechanisms (proper loaded from
a different medium than first phase) are actually working.

For now, this only applies to Rockchip's U-Boot proper DT but could be
applied to the kernel's as well and possibly for other architectures or
vendors.
